From Action Toys' Facebook page:

"We would like to thank everyone for their support on the Machine Robo line so far and we are very pleased to hear that the overall opinion is good.

We do want to apologize for the delay on Bike Robo but be assured, it is all for a very good reason and one that I think everyone will agree with. When we received the final sample from the factory we found that the Bike Robo was awesome but just missing a few tiny things. First, the wheels in the bike mode were pegged into the hands and the rear were a single piece and so it really did not roll so well. Sure with pressure, you could force the wheels to roll but this was not really what we considered good enough. So we have modified the wheels to be multiple parts and it will allow the wheels to rotate freely so when you are zooming your Bike Robo on the carpet you will not have any hindrance whatsoever. Since the wheels were being completely redesigned, we thought we would go one step further, we will add some nice rubber tires to the wheels so that when you are zooming your Bike Robo on the glass table, you will have enough friction from the rubber that the wheels will roll smoothly as they are now intended to.

We really are sorry for these very last minute delays to this highly anticipated figure but in the end, we figured this was a much better alternative than just releasing the figure with hard to roll plastic wheels. We thank everyone for your patience while we work at getting this finished off. We are hoping to have everything settled up and ready for delivery by the end of June so please keep in touch with your retailer and ensure they send yours when it is in stock!"
